Skip to main content

Filter by:


Star Rating

Review Score

Ballater – 13 hotels and places to stay
See the latest prices and deals by choosing your dates.
Alexandra Hotel, hotel in Ballater

Located in Ballater and with Balmoral Castle reachable within 11 miles, Alexandra Hotel has a restaurant, non-smoking rooms, free WiFi throughout the property and a bar.

8.8
Scored 8.8
Excellent
Rated excellent
407 reviews
Price from$183.17per night
Cambus O' May Hotel, hotel in Ballater

Cambus O' May Hotel has free bikes, garden, a shared lounge and terrace in Ballater.

8.6
Scored 8.6
Excellent
Rated excellent
1,172 reviews
Price from$165.23per night
Balmoral Arms, hotel in Ballater

Balmoral Arms is located in village of Ballater, in the center of Royal Deeside. The property offers open log fires and free WiFi.

8.1
Scored 8.1
Very Good
Rated very good
1,459 reviews
Price from$210.33per night
Howe of Torbeg, hotel in Ballater

Howe of Torbeg provides glamping accommodations near Ballater, within the Cairngorms National Park. Guests can use the property's Kadai fire bowls for BBQs and evenings around the fire.

9.1
Scored 9.1
Wonderful
Rated wonderful
744 reviews
Price from$80.85per night
No 45, Ballater, hotel in Ballater

No 45, Ballater is a guest house set in an acre of gardens and is just 5 minutes' walk from the center of Ballater. The individually designed rooms each offer unique charm.

9.5
Scored 9.5
Exceptional
Rated exceptional
472 reviews
Price from$191.86per night
The Auld Kirk, hotel in Ballater

This former church has been tastefully converted, enabling retention of the original features. Auld Kirk Hotel is located in the heart of picturesque Royal Deeside.

9.5
Scored 9.5
Exceptional
Rated exceptional
586 reviews
Price from$240.02per night
Celicall, hotel in Ballater

Celicall enjoys a location in Ballater, 11 miles from Balmoral Castle and 29 miles from CairnGorm National Park. This guest house provides free private parking, luggage storage space, and free Wifi.

8.6
Scored 8.6
Excellent
Rated excellent
353 reviews
Price from$132.64per night
St Andrews House, hotel in Ballater

St Andrews House offers accommodations in Ballater, 11 miles from Balmoral Castle and 28 miles from CairnGorm National Park.

9.5
Scored 9.5
Exceptional
Rated exceptional
329 reviews
Price from$192.01per night
Ballater Hostel, hotel in Ballater

Located in Ballater and within 11 miles of Balmoral Castle, Ballater Hostel features a shared lounge, non-smoking rooms, and free WiFi.

9.2
Scored 9.2
Wonderful
Rated wonderful
237 reviews
Price from$105.86per night
Hilton Grand Vacations Club Craigendarroch Suites Scotland, hotel in Ballater

In the Cairngorms National Park, this luxurious country house is 8 miles from Balmoral Castle and has a swimming pool, a beauty spa, gym and tennis court.

8.0
Scored 8.0
Very Good
Rated very good
183 reviews
Price from$303.18per night
See all 20 hotels in Ballater

FAQs about hotels in Ballater



Subscribe to receive premium deals

Prices drop the second you sign up!

What Guests Said About Ballater:

  • 8.0
    Scored 8.0

    Quaint little village with just enough amenities with plenty...

    Quaint little village with just enough amenities with plenty of activities in and around the place. There's a coop shop for groceries, and some nice restaurant choices too. There's a small petrol station here as well so it's useful for fuelling up if you plan to drive any great distance. I'd happily come back here, but it's a small place so it's limited in some ways if you plan to stay for any great length of time. We ate from two restaurants here, the New Shanghai Chinese takeaway, and the Alexandra Hotel restaurant. Both were very satisfying meals and good value for money, and I'd happily come back to both. The village is fairly small, so it's very walkable if you want to mill around and explore the pubs, shops and cafes.
    Andrew
    United Kingdom
  • 8.0
    Scored 8.0

    Lovely picturesque village in Royal Deeside.

    Lovely picturesque village in Royal Deeside. Shop fronts, the streets and the buildings are immaculately kept. Has many great places to eat and drink. Great walk along the old Deeside railway line. I went on a drench November midweek day, so there wasn't a lot happening, but the surroundings are nice. Fantastic place for solo travellers, couples and people who like the great outdoors.
    David
    United Kingdom
  • 10
    Scored 10

    Ballater is a fantastic area, such beautiful surroundings...

    Ballater is a fantastic area, such beautiful surroundings with lots to do. Lots of walking and cycling options. The town itself has beautiful buildings and architecture. I love the area so much, I'm looking to buy a property and move there permanently.
    David
    United Kingdom
  • 8.0
    Scored 8.0

    The new owners are clearly trying to make a go of running...

    The new owners are clearly trying to make a go of running the hotel and are extremely pleasant. I will be more than willing to stay again to help support their endeavors. Like all older hotels there is work to be done but Rome was not built in day. It is all personal preference at the end of the day, the hotel is clean as was my room and bathroom which is a big plus for me and the owners welcoming.
    GARETH
    Spain
  • 10
    Scored 10

    A lovely small friendly village with a Co'Op and a three...

    A lovely small friendly village with a Co'Op and a three takeaways. Indian, Chinese and fish and chips. Ballater is a gateway village to multiple walks and places. Ideally situated for Braemar and Glenshee skiing Centre. The views while you are there are absolutely stunning. Well worth visiting.
    A
    Anonymous
  • 10
    Scored 10

    A beautiful town with a clear sense of pride - very well...

    A beautiful town with a clear sense of pride - very well looked after, very clean, a variety of shop, selection of interesting eating places, very picturesque with the old railway station, with a tall-spired church set in a large green at its heart, plus the pretty river. I can highly recommend the Green Inn - imaginative Italian cuisine, excellent service.
    Jeanette
    United Kingdom

Explore guest reviews of hotels in Ballater

  • From $165.23 per night
    8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 1,172 reviews
    Beautiful old stone building with that old world feel. immediately upon our arrival we were made very welcome. The fire was on in the common areas making it very cozy to be there. Breakfast was continental with more than enough choices. We had booked for one night but stayed for 2. The location near Ballater and Belmoral Castle was fabulous as were the nearby nature walks. Will definitely stay again if in the area.
    Cornelia
    Australia
  • 8.8
    Scored 8.8
    Excellent
    Rated excellent
     · 407 reviews
    After an initial misunderstanding about the car park which has been converted to an outdoor bar area, the owner was very helpful in making space for my motorcycle at the front of the hotel. Great food, lovely ale, very nice lounge bar. Very pleasant staff. Lovely breakfast and restaurant area. The location was great for my trip although due to bad weather I didn't really explore Ballater itself on foot.
    Ian
    United Kingdom
  • 9.9
    Scored 9.9
    Exceptional
    Rated exceptional
     · 116 reviews
    Absolutely the best B&B experience we’ve ever had. Imagine your perfect B&B with luxury accommodations and friendly hospitality. Then imagine your perfect breakfast on top of that. Craggen fulfills all of those wishes and more. The location is ideal the setting is beautiful and the owners are true gems. Thanks so much to Louise and Martyn for a perfect time at their lovely home.
    Darrell
    United States of America
  • 8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 355 reviews
    A good-sized bedroom and bathroom, and the property was well located for our purposes. A good breakfast, with a conveniently early option, which suited us as we were running a race beginning in Braemar, and had to be there quite early. We drove the couple of miles to Ballater in the evening for food, and there were lots of eating options there.
    Alison
    United Kingdom
  • 9.4
    Scored 9.4
    Wonderful
    Rated wonderful
     · 95 reviews
    Lovely little cabin. The bed was ridiculously comfortable, and we had everything we needed in the kitchen. The location is great, close to Ballater and Braemar within driving distance. We used the tub, and it was a real experience! Very peaceful stay and glad to be able to bring our dog with us. Have recommended to friends.
    Dionne
    United Kingdom
  • From $165.23 per night
    8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 1,172 reviews
    It is as beautiful as it looks in the pictures, so charming inside and out. Owners and staff are friendly and helpful, as was the hotel dog. Food was very good (new chef: doing great!) When we first drove up I said I wanted to live there, and I still do, lol. It's just really well done and feels elegant but welcoming.
    Joyce
    United States of America
  • From $189.49 per night
    9.7
    Scored 9.7
    Exceptional
    Rated exceptional
     · 235 reviews
    We had a lovely stay at the Gordon Guest house. Steve and Beth do a brilliant job of running a small hotel. Breakfast was fab and really comfy bed. We stay in Ballater a lot and will definitely stay again.
    Elizabeth
    United Kingdom
  • 8.9
    Scored 8.9
    Excellent
    Rated excellent
     · 51 reviews
    Excellent location within walking distance of beautiful Ballater centre. Nicely furnished, clean and comfortable. Private patio area in the sun. Friendly greeting on our arrival.
    Angus
    United Kingdom
  • 8.9
    Scored 8.9
    Excellent
    Rated excellent
     · 57 reviews
    Lovely little apartment perfect for a short break.my family are from Ballater and nice to stay in the monaltrie after eating here when it was a hotel/restaurant years ago.
    James
    United Kingdom
  • From $193.28 per night
    8.1
    Scored 8.1
    Very Good
    Rated very good
     · 1,459 reviews
    The dining room and lounge were nice, some areas of the hotel look like they have been redone already. The spa/massage was a nice little extra that we both enjoyed.
    Colleen
    United States of America
  • From $240.02 per night
    9.5
    Scored 9.5
    Exceptional
    Rated exceptional
     · 586 reviews
    Very warm welcome. Hosts are very knowledgeable about the local area and recommended places to visit / eat. Lovely central place to stay in Ballater.
    Andrew
    United Kingdom
  • 9.1
    Scored 9.1
    Wonderful
    Rated wonderful
     · 87 reviews
    Great base to explore Ballater and surrounding area Property was perfect for our needs and hot tub in the evenings finished the day off perfectly
    philip
    United Kingdom
  • From $195.80 per night
    9.5
    Scored 9.5
    Exceptional
    Rated exceptional
     · 329 reviews
    Outstanding house, outstanding service, absolutely no faults. I would highly recommend this accommodation, you’ll struggle to find one better.
    Craig
    United Kingdom
  • 9.0
    Scored 9.0
    Wonderful
    Rated wonderful
     · 107 reviews
    Good location for for exploring the area by any means. Ballater is an attractive village with Good range of shops for food.
    Robert
    United Kingdom
  • 8.8
    Scored 8.8
    Excellent
    Rated excellent
     · 407 reviews
    Good breakfast with plenty of options; free on street parking nearby; good pub onsite; good location for Ballater.
    John
    United States of America
  • From $221.07 per night
    9.5
    Scored 9.5
    Exceptional
    Rated exceptional
     · 472 reviews
    This was a beautiful guest house. The grounds and building are lovely and the town of Ballater is wonderful.
    Kathryn
    Australia
  • From $240.02 per night
    9.5
    Scored 9.5
    Exceptional
    Rated exceptional
     · 586 reviews
    Breakfast was great. Service was friendly and on point. Common area was comfortable.
    Alan
    United States of America
  • From $193.28 per night
    8.1
    Scored 8.1
    Very Good
    Rated very good
     · 1,459 reviews
    Restaurant, Pub and Hotel under one roof. The lounge area is great.
    Alwin
    Germany
  • From $169.28 per night
    7.7
    Scored 7.7
    Good
    Rated good
     · 202 reviews
    Dog friendly good location nice clean room and bathroom
    Jill Bower
    United Kingdom
  • 8.6
    Scored 8.6
    Excellent
    Rated excellent
     · 425 reviews
    Beautiful B&B! Clean cozy rooms! Beautiful area
    A
    Anonymous
    United States of America